If anyone has any objections, please let us know. ------------------ From: Pavel Emelyanov [ Upstream commit: 653252c2302cdf2dfbca66a7e177f7db783f9efa ] I found some places, that erroneously return the value obtained from the copy_to_user() call: if some amount of bytes were not able to get to the user (this is what this one returns) the proper behavior is to return the -EFAULT error, not that number itself.
